'Directed By: Walter Hill' - Blu-ray pre-order available from [Imprint] direct - Aus $219.95

Release date: July 26

"CELEBRATE THE WORK OF PROLIFIC FILMMAKER WALTER HILL

Walter Hill has been directing films for almost 50 years and has established himself a reputation of delivering thrilling, gritty, and highly stylized films.

This special edition set collects five films and one landmark miniseries from one of the most important and influential filmmakers of modern cinema.

Limited Edition 8-Disc Hardbox. 1500 copies only.

Hard Times (1975)
"In the middle of the Great Depression, Chaney (Charles Bronson, Death Wish) is just looking to catch a break. When he meets Speed (James Coburn, The Magnificent Seven), a promoter of bare-knuckle street fighting, Chaney thinks with his fighting skill and Speed’s savvy, he might have a chance. But Speed has his own problems, and what seemed like a sure thing is not as simple.

This gritty, compelling drama is the directorial debut of Walter Hill."

The Driver (1978) – Blu-ray & 4K
"Ryan O’Neal plays the Driver, an ice-cool getaway “Wheel Man” for hire. Bruce Dern is the detective who becomes obsessed with catching him. The more O’Neal leaves tantalising clues at the crime scenes, the more Dern becomes a man possessed with catching his prey.

This cult neo-noir thriller is presented on both 4K UHD and Blu-ray."

The Long Riders (1981)
"The Long Riders is Hill’s version of the story of the James-Younger gang. Held as heroes by many, and much celebrated for its attacks upon the railroad, the gang became the most famous band of outlaws in the country. They were eventually brought to ruin by the Pinkerton detective agency, losing many of their number in the ill-fated Northfield, Minnesota bank raid.

Four sets of real-life brothers – the Carradines, the Keachs, the Quaids and the Guests – star in this classic western."

Extreme Prejudice (1987)
"Extreme Prejudice stars Nick Nolte as tough, no-nonsense Texas ranger Jack Benteen, whose childhood friend Cash (Powers Boothe) is now a ruthless drugs baron on the other side of the border. Jack finds himself recruited by the CIA to eliminate Cash, who allegedly has secret government documents."

Johnny Handsome (1989)
"Severely-deformed petty criminal Johnny Handsome (Mickey Rourke) is double-crossed in a robbery and left to take the rap on his own. He is stabbed in jail and sent to hospital, where a prison doctor decides that plastic surgery and a fresh start will lead Johnny on the path to reform. However, when the handsome new Johnny emerges from prison, his potential fresh start in life is hampered by his desire to get even with the man who put him away."

Broken Trail (2006)
"Set in 1897, Print Ritter (Robert Duvall) and his estranged nephew Tom Harte (Haden Church) become the reluctant guardians of five abused and abandoned Chinese girls. Ritter and Harte’s attempts to care for the girls are complicated by their responsibility to deliver a herd of horses while avoiding a group of bitter rivals, intent on kidnapping the girls for their own purposes. Classic Western action takes centre stage in this dramatic miniseries!

This critically acclaimed miniseries is the winner of four Emmy Awards."
